When shipping from Los Angeles to Shanghai, anticipate significant disruptions due to seasonal factors. During the Eastern Pacific Hurricane Season (June-November), allow for buffer days and coordinate closely with carriers for potential re-routing. The North Pacific Winter Storms (November-March) may cause delays, so secure vessel space well in advance. Additionally, prepare for increased congestion during the Back to School peak (late July-September) and the Christmas retail peak (October-December). Always monitor weather conditions and adjust schedules accordingly to ensure timely deliveries.

For moisture-sensitive sporting goods, Use a multi-layer approach: inner sealed plastic bag around the product or retail box, then a Sturdy corrugated carton with Void fill. Add moisture absorbers for long-distance or ocean shipments of toys and games.
For most Toys and sporting goods, a dry van Is sufficient, but shippers should check door seals and Add Container desiccants. For High-value board games with sensitive cardboard or printed materials, look at additional interior lining on routes with tropical climates.
To reduce stacking damage for Medium-weight sports equipment and leisure products, Use stronger boxes, control pallet height, and Place Corner posts. Mark pallets of games with “No Top Load” where appropriate, and make sure heavier Sporting goods are not loaded on top of lighter leisure products.
Yes, many countries Apply consumer safety rules for Toys and games. Shippers should check that all Toys meet destination standards (such as CE marking) and that Documentation is available if customs requests it. Some sports equipment, such as items with aerosols, may also fall under hazardous materials rules and require Special packing.
Because Toys and games often have strong resale value and are vulnerable to Moisture damage, taking out cargo insurance is advisable. Insure your Toys at Full replacement value and verify that the policy includes water damage, especially for ocean or long-term storage moves.
Shipping Toys & Sporting Goods from Los Angeles to Shanghai requires several key documents, including a commercial invoice, packing list, bill of lading, and any necessary certificates for safety and compliance with Chinese regulations. Additionally, import permits may be required for certain types of toys and sporting goods that meet specific safety standards.
Yes, seasonal considerations can impact the shipping of Toys & Sporting Goods. For instance, demand typically increases before major holidays such as Chinese New Year and Christmas, which may affect shipping schedules and capacity. It’s important to plan ahead to accommodate these peak seasons.
